NYE GATHERING @ CLARKE QUAY, 3 TO PLEAD GUILTY, WITH 2 FACING EXTRA CHARGE

Verma Pulkit and Harjaz Singh are being accused of breaching Covid-19 rules by attending a New Year’s gathering at Clarke Quay and they were both handed an additional charge each in court on 8 February.

The two men are being accused of joining a gathering near Read Bridge, outside Riverside Point in Clarke Quay for a common purpose without a reasonable excuse.

Videos of the gathering went viral on social media.

Verma is being accused of attending a gathering which included 8 other people to celebrate the New Year.

Singh is also being accused of joining a gathering that included 6 other people with the same intention.

Another man, Kotra Venkata Sai Ronhankrishna, who is also linked to the incident, is intending to plead guilty along with the aforementioned duo.

He is also being accused of wearing a Spider-Man costume and joining a gathering with three other people and interacting with about 20 people.

Singh, Verma, Kotra and a certain William Alexander Brooks-Potts were charged in court last month for failing to keep a 1m distancing at Clark Quay, near Read Bridge at midnight on 1 January, as well as not wearing a mask.

They will be back in court on 8 March.
